    Bonus Tricky Question

    What is a monotreme?

    Answers
    Anyone can give it a go!
    19 years
    Chicken nuggets and chips, plain pasta, fish fingers, mash potato and more
    Author Tim Winton, or rapper Baker Boy are the ones that we mentioned... but you might know another!
    Echidnapus

    Bonus Tricky Answer

    A mammal that lays eggs - and the only two around today are the platypus and the echidna.
